Contract Type: Permanent

Location: Bristol

Hours: 20 hours per week

Salary: £17,788.62 (£33,353.66 FTE)

You will need to be a fully qualified counsellor to a minimum of Level 4 Diploma in professional counselling and a member of the BACP. Primarily working remotely, with one designated day per week spent in the office.
